ok... i came up with these:
23=knock sensor
20=electrical load detector(ELD)<====== what's this??
OR
43=fuel supply system
is knock sensor something that anybody can replace? what causes this problem?
can advanced ignition timing cause the knock sensor to go bad?

sounds like 20 and 23 ..
the ELD could be becouse of the swap .. and you dont have ELD in the car !!
got the same prob... but runs great thoug im running a US P28 in my EU P28 car witch does not have ELD and the US seems 2 !!!! the knokin thing could be becouse you ign. timing is 2 advanced !!!....
